When it comes to loot cases, the debate on their worth is heated among gamers and collectors alike. Proponents argue that these cases offer a thrilling chance at uncovering valuable items, while critics often highlight the risks of gambling and the potential for loss. Are loot cases worth it? To answer this, we must delve into the myths surrounding them. Many believe that higher-value cases always yield better rewards, but this is not necessarily true. The odds of receiving high-value items can be misleading, as many cases are filled with lower-tier items that skew perceptions of profitability.
Exploring the profitability of loot cases requires a closer look at the actual returns on investment. A common misconception is that players can always profit from opening cases, but loot cases worth it often hinges on luck and market fluctuations. For example, while some individuals may strike gold and sell an item for a significant profit, the vast majority see little to no return. To truly assess their value, it's essential to consider factors such as market demands, item rarity, and the emotional thrill of the gamble. Ultimately, while loot cases can provide excitement, they should be approached with caution and a clear understanding of the potential financial downsides.
